What I would like to see on Sunday afternoon:

Special Teams - It's a broken record at this point, but we can't expect to win this game making any mistakes, which is why the battle of field position is key. Rocca & Forbath need to angle their kicks & put them out the back of the end zone. The elevation of Mile High should help. After Amerson's injury all the guy should recognize the importance of keeping their heads on a swivel. Keith Burns says he wants to stick with his scheme. Hopefully this does not meet the definition of insanity.
karatekid2.gif

Defense - This week is not about exotic blitzes, it's about executing the blitzes. We're not going to confuse Manning with a complicated scheme. From shutting down the run to Kerrigan & Orakpo getting pressure, it all starts with Coffield demanding the double team. Bowen may be limited, so Baker needs to have an impact. Rambo will get his opportunity this week with BM out and must make the most of it. It goes without saying, but this game, again, will depend on the performance of the secondary. They had a huge impact in Dallas. We need a repeat performance. They just need to prevent the big play and hold on long enough for Rak & Kerrigan to make an impact. I expect Orakpo to have the best game of the season going up against their LT.

Offense - The number one priority, as always, is establish the run to set up the play action. Because of the elevation I do not expect Morris to get 20+ carries. Instead split it up between Morris, Helu - perhaps even a little DY & Royster. I expect lots of stretch plays to wear down their defense. Controlling the time of possesion is more important this week then most to give the defense a breather at the higher elevation. The receivers and TE blocking has been great thus far, and must continue. I'm sure after last week they're going to try and take away Reed ... I say let them try. Their passing defense is not that great. It would be great if Hankerson would finally have a breakout game, but he injured his foot this week, so fingers crossed.



The obvious: We need to limit our stupid mistakes, turnovers & penalties ... while capitalizing on theirs by turning them into points.
